探索高效的PHP开发:IntelliJ IDEA - PhpStorm PHP Annotations / Attributes插件

探索高效的PHP开发:IntelliJ IDEA - PhpStorm PHP Annotations / Attributes插件

在现代PHP开发中,注解(Annotations)和属性(Attributes)是提高代码可读性和维护性的关键工具。本文将向您推荐一款强大的开源插件——IntelliJ IDEA - PhpStorm PHP Annotations / Attributes,它为PhpStorm和IntelliJ IDEA提供了扩展的注解和属性支持,极大地提升了开发效率和代码质量。

项目介绍

IntelliJ IDEA - PhpStorm PHP Annotations / Attributes插件是一个专为PhpStorm和IntelliJ IDEA设计的扩展工具,旨在增强PHP注解和属性的支持。该插件不仅提供了丰富的注解和属性功能,还支持代码优化导入操作,使得开发者能够更高效地编写和管理PHP代码。

项目技术分析

该插件的核心技术包括:

  • 注解和属性支持:提供对PHP注解和属性的全面支持,包括自动补全、引用导航和代码优化。
  • 扩展点机制:通过扩展点,允许其他插件提供额外的功能,增强了插件的可扩展性和灵活性。
  • Doctrine ORM集成:与Doctrine ORM紧密集成,提供ORM相关的代码生成和优化功能。
  • PHP Toolbox集成:与PHP Toolbox插件集成,进一步增强了代码补全和属性值的智能提示。

项目及技术应用场景

该插件适用于以下场景:

  • 大型PHP项目开发:在大型项目中,注解和属性能够帮助开发者更好地管理和维护代码。
  • 框架集成开发:如Symfony、Doctrine等框架的开发,插件提供了针对性的优化和集成功能。
  • 高效代码编写:通过自动补全和代码优化功能,提高代码编写效率,减少错误。

项目特点

IntelliJ IDEA - PhpStorm PHP Annotations / Attributes插件的独特之处在于:

  • 全面的注解和属性支持:无论是注解还是属性,插件都提供了全面的语法支持和智能提示。
  • 强大的扩展能力:通过扩展点机制,插件可以与其他工具和插件无缝集成,提供更多定制化功能。
  • 高效的代码优化:插件支持代码优化导入操作,帮助开发者保持代码的整洁和高效。
  • 紧密的框架集成:与Doctrine ORM和PHP Toolbox等工具的紧密集成,提供了更多针对性的开发支持。

结语

IntelliJ IDEA - PhpStorm PHP Annotations / Attributes插件是PHP开发者不可或缺的工具,它通过提供全面的注解和属性支持,以及强大的扩展能力和高效的代码优化功能,极大地提升了开发效率和代码质量。无论您是大型项目的开发者,还是框架集成的专家,这款插件都能为您带来前所未有的开发体验。立即下载并体验这款插件,让您的PHP开发之旅更加顺畅和高效!

下载插件

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值